Bio-photonics, the fusion of biology and photonics, is revolutionizing diagnostics and therapy. This innovative field leverages light-based technologies to improve imaging, sensing, and treatment methods in healthcare. Key drivers include advances in laser technology, increased demand for non-invasive diagnostics, and rising investments in research. As healthcare moves towards personalized medicine, bio-photonics offers promising solutions for early disease detection and targeted treatments. Oral thin films (OTF) are revolutionizing drug delivery systems by providing a fast and effective way to administer active pharmaceutical ingredients (APIs) directly into the circulatory system. These innovative, polymer-based films dissolve on the tongue, offering a seamless and efficient alternative to traditional pills.
